    The City of Norfolk’s Department of Human Services (NDHS) provides a wide range of essential services to its citizens. These services are crucial in supporting the wellbeing of the community and ensuring that all citizens have access to the resources they need. NDHS is committed to providing such comprehensive support to its citizens.

     

    The NDHS is seeking a Fiscal Monitoring Specialist I to p erform the daily revenue/receivable cycle activities and revenue budget activities associated with services of NDHS with the goal of maximizing reimbursements/revenues in a cost-effective manner that is in compliance with Federal/State and local guidelines and policies.

     

    This position supports all revenue transactions and reports related to the VDSS programs, CSA (Children’s Services Act), and variety of other Grants and Local programs, all reconciliations with the General Ledger, State accounting systems, and overseeing the internal control.

    Essential Functions

    Essential functions include but are not limited to:

    + Performs the daily revenue/receivable cycle activities and revenue budget activities associated with services of Norfolk Department of Human Services with the goal of maximizing reimbursements/revenues in a cost-effective manner that is in compliance with Federal/State and local guidelines and policies.

    + Assists with budget preparation and monitors the budget by serving as a key person to the management team in the budget process, monitoring expenditures, and preparing requests for budget transfers.

    + Manages financial functions by preparing expenditure reports, preparing ordinances, grants, and notices to proceed, approving payments, collecting and analyzing financial data, and reporting monthly expenditures to request state reimbursement.

    + Performs related duties by training personnel on policies and procedures, monitoring cases and providing monthly program reports.

    + Performs and executes the monthly VDSS LASER reimbursement process including mid-year reviews of program allocation spending.

    + Performs and executes the monthly CSA financial report.

    + Approving a variety of accounting transactions in AFMS by verifying correct State accounting codes and City accounting lines

    + Submitting and approving journal entries for various program funding/transaction transfers.

    + Updating payroll reports on a monthly basis and forecast personnel expenses on the City and State budget.

    + Uploading VaCMS expenditures reports for day care state programs.

    + Updating forecast for agency state budget monthly.

    + Supports development of the agency city program budget.

    + Analyzes general ledger to ensure entries are posted accurately, in proper accounting period and are properly classified for both US GAAP and regulatory reporting purposes.

    + Support program managers by providing monthly program reports that include trends, costs, financial commitments, and obligations incurred to predict future revenues and/or reimbursements.

    + Prepare and provide information and/or documentation to outside auditors, federal/state/local government regulators and other agency stakeholders.

    + Assist in the development of effective and efficient fiscal written processes, template forms and procedures based on NDHS/City of Norfolk policies.

    + Functions in a high-volume, demanding office environment and handles multiple priorities with ease while always maintaining professional rapport.

    + Performs other duties as assigned.

    Education/Experience

    Work requires broad knowledge in a general professional or technical field. Knowledge is normally acquired through four years of college resulting in a Bachelor's degree or equivalent.

     

    Two years experience.

    + Regular full-time and permanent part-time employees may receive paid holidays, vacation and sick leave, employer paid pension plan, basic life insurance, voluntary participation in medical and dental, Section 457 deferred compensation, long-term disability, optional life insurance for self, spouse and children, medical and dependent care reimbursement plans, access to membership in credit union and employer provided parking.

    + Special project/grant employees are generally eligible for the same benefits of regular full-time employees; however, retirement, life insurance and participation in health plans vary depending upon funding and authorization.

    + Temporary/seasonal and part-time employees are generally only eligible for employer provided parking and access to membership in credit union.

    + Retirement

     

    If you are hired October 5, 2010, or after to a position with City of Norfolk Retirement System benefits, you will be required to contribute five percent (5%) of your salary toward your retirement benefit. This will be a pre-tax payroll deduction.

     

    If you are hired January 1, 2022, or after to a position with Virginia Retirement System (VRS) benefits, you will be required to contribute five percent (5%) of your salary toward your retirement benefit. This will be a pre-tax payroll deduction.

     

    + The Tuition Assistance Program is established to encourage employees toward continued self-development and education. Permanent full-time and permanent part-time classified, unclassified permanent, full-time special projects, and constitutional employees who have completed six months continuous service will be eligible to apply. The applicant’s school of enrollment must be an accredited institution.
